The Basic Course in Cosmetology is designed to train and develop students in the theoretical, practical, and clinical areas of the cosmetology sciences, including haircutting, styling, haircoloring, chemical texturizing, nail and skin care, anatomy and chemistry. Students are also instructed in business management techniques, effective human relation and employment skills to promote successful entry into the job market.

PROGRAM LENGTH The program is 1500 clock hours. Intended time to complete a cosmetology program are as follows:
Full Time: 15 Months/ 60 Weeks
Part Time: 31 Months/125 Weeks
